An approach you could take is, if the travel does not commence within 7 days after booking, to use the 24hr window to cancel the ticket and rebook yourself in to a business class. Please note the 24 hr window, this is starts after you receive the ticket confirmation, so might not work in this instance.
You will initially book the eco fare, get the confirmation with ticket number and receipt. If you cancel, you can use that refund to fund towards the business class ticket. Perhaps a phone agent would be able to do it in 1 go, not sure.
Before people comment saying this can be perceived as fraud, this really depends on the travel policy that applies. E.g. some travel policies allow upgrades paid by the flyer, in which case this could be seen as that, just a different route to approach it compared to an actual upgrade.
